About Ancient Content

Ancient Content is a publication about the ancient world: archaeology, early civilizations, and the objects and engineering that survived them. Most of what gets written about antiquity falls into one of two camps. Either it is locked behind academic paywalls and written for other specialists, or it is flattened into clickbait that treats the past as a series of mysteries nobody can explain. Neither does justice to the material. A tunnel dug from both ends through a mountain in the sixth century BC, meeting in the middle, is remarkable enough without embellishment. It just needs telling properly. So that is what this is. Written posts most days, plus short documentary-style films on subjects that deserve the extra time. Recent work has covered the water engineering of Eupalinos and the Persian qanats, the trade routes that carried lapis lazuli across half a continent, and the Antikythera mechanism.
